Description
This is a commentary on the Dakṣiṇāmūrti Stotra of Śaṃkarācārya. The text briefly conveys the core teachings of Advaita philosophy, encapsulating the essence of the Upaniṣads.
The name of the commentator is not mentioned, nor is the title of the commentary provided. (Written in 9–10 lines per leaf.; 18 leaves foliated 1–18, upper left and lower right verso. Mistakes covered over in yellow or blacked out; some corrections and additions in margins; significant syllables, words, or phrases highlighted in red throughout; vertical margins marked with triple red line on front folio (f. 1v).)
